A RESOLUTION
WHEREAS, Major Michael E. Anti of Fort Benning recently won the Silver Medal in
the Three Position Rifle Competition at the 2004 Summer Olympic Games in
Athens, Greece;
WHEREAS, Major Anti has been a member of the 1992, 2000 and 2004 Olympic
shooting teams;
WHEREAS, he also won the 2003 and 2004 USA Shooting Prone Rife National
Championship and was a 2000 World Cup Gold Medallist;
WHEREAS, he won the 1994 National Three Position Championship and won four Gold
Medals and one Silver Medal at the 1991 Pan-American Games;
WHEREAS, he was also a 1982 World Championship Team member and is a three-time
medallist in the Championship of the Americas Competition;
WHEREAS, he has received two Meritorious Service Medals, two Army Commendation
Medals, four Army Achievement Medals, two National Defense Service Medals, the
Overseas Ribbon, the Global War on Terrorism Service Medal, the Army Superior
Unit Award, the Expert Infantry Badge, the International Distinguished Shooter
Badge, the Parachutist Badge and the Ranger Tab.
NOW, THEREFORE, THE COUNCIL OF COLUMBUS, GEORGIA HEREBY RESOLVES:
We hereby commend and congratulate Major Michael E. Anti upon his Silver Medal
in the Three Position Rifle Competition at the 2004 Summer Olympic Games in
Athens, Greece. Columbus is proud of his achievements and his service to his
country and we wish him every success in the future. Let a copy of this
Resolution be forwarded to Major Michael E. Anti.
